Top Suppliers:I want be here

6284-10-2

6284-10-2 structure
6284-10-2 structure

Name N,N-dibenzyl-2-ethoxybenzamide
Density 1.35g/cm3
Boiling Point 448.4ºC at 760 mmHg
Molecular Formula C23H23NO2
Molecular Weight 345.43400
Flash Point 225ºC
Exact Mass 345.17300
PSA 29.54000
LogP 4.92790
Index of Refraction 1.645